The most important passive safety device fitted into modern cars is the driver airbag. The driver controls the car and the airbag prevents the driver from being seriously injured during an impact. It is this airbag system that has saved the life of many drivers who drive modern, newer model vehicles.
 
The driver airbag is located within the steering wheel. This allows the system to protect the face and hands of the driver once airbag deployment has been activated. The sensor system "tells" the airbag when to deploy during an impact. The airbag also protects the driver from any glass that may shatter if the windshield is broken. While the airbag is there to protect the driver, there have been times in which an injury has occurred from the airbag itself. This happens most often because the driver is positioned too close to the steering wheel of the vehicle.

 

Several studies have been conducted on the importance of the airbag module. A medical institute study showed that drivers with airbags were less likely to die in an accident than drivers without airbags fitted into their cars. This conclusion was regardless of whether the driver wore or did not wear a seatbelt. Male drivers, according to this study, benefited more by the deployment of airbags than women. While seatbelts reduced the likelihood of a fatal accident for drivers by 65%, airbags reduced the possibility only by 8%. The conclusion was that drivers who are belted and driving cars fitted with a driver's airbag are most likely to survive an accident. However, the Insurance Institute for Highway Safety came to the conclusion that women drivers benefited more by deployment of airbags in an accident than men. Car and truck air bags saved drivers even when they were not belted. Both studies came to the conclusion that airbags worked in conjunction with seat belts to prevent airbag injury during an impact.

 

Before the concept of air bag safety devices was thought of, many individuals lost their lives in vehicle accidents because adequate protection was not available. Driver airbag devices have saved many lives over the years and individual injuries have been far less severe. The airbag safety industry is constantly thinking up new ideas and ways to make these types of devices safer, which will undoubtedly save many lives in the years to come.
